Player Story

Jeremy Banks story

Jeremy Banks built his college career from 2018 through 2022 as a linebacker from Cordova, TN wearing No. 33, spending time with Tennessee. The clearest part of Jeremy Banks' career was his defensive production: 219 tackles, 18 tackles for loss, 5.5 sacks, and 3 interceptions across 40 career games in the available record. His career also includes 185 rushing yards and 10 receiving yards, giving the story more than a single-category snapshot.
